On Apr  4, 2016, Francis Rowe <address@hidden> wrote:

> Don't talk about MAME here. in practise, this is often used for running
> proprietary software (games).

But that's not the criterion we use, is it?

Or should we stop talking about Thinkpad x60 and x200, because they are
often used for running a proprietary BIOS, and a proprietary operating
system on top of it?

Isn't it the fact that they *can* be used to run Free Software enough of
a reason to talk about these computers, as well as this computer
emulator that now is Free Software, and the virtual machine emulator
Gnash that has always been Free Software, etc?
